Sunday, October 4, 2009

升级安装Leopard后蓝屏、不能登录、管理员用户变成标准用户的处理办法


从Mac OS 10.4直接采用升级安装后,可能会遇到以下麻烦:蓝屏、灰屏、输入原用户密码不能登录、原系统没设密码,但更新后缺不能登录、原来的管理员用户变成了标准用户。
另外在安装Leopard后,在出现故障进行重新安装时,如果没有选择安装方式,系统将以升级安装做为缺省方式对故障系统进行升级安装,以上问题也会出现。
蓝屏或灰屏:
原因是第三方软件、比如Unsanity的软件,造成新系统故障。
处理方法:
重新启动,同时按住苹果和S键,进入单用户模式,然后输入:
mount -uw / 回车
rm -rf /System/Library/SystemConfigurationi/ApplicationEnhancer.bundle 回车。
reboot回车。
其它方法包括将本机设置成目标磁盘模式并用其它机器来删除ApplicationEnhancer.bundle。

.升级安装后不能登录:
原因:如果原系统的用户创立于10.2.8或以下,而且密码超过了8个字母。
解决方法:
重新启动,同时按住苹果和S键,进入单用户模式,然后输入:
mount -uw / 回车
launchctl load /System/Library/LaunchDaemons/com.apple.DirectoryServices.plist 回车
dscl . -delete /Users/短用户名 AuthenticationAuthority 回车
passwd 短用户名 新密码 回车
再输入一遍密码 回车
reboot 回车。
系统重起后用新密码登录。
3.升级安装后管理员用户变成标准用户:
原因:系统安装盘不能辨别最新版本的系统,在缺省条件下,设置为”升级”安装。升级安装时,由于系统设计的问题,导致原用户的工作组信息发生了变化。
解决方法是:
重新启动,同时按住苹果和S键,进入单用户模式,然后输入:
mount -uw / 回车
passwd root 回车
输入一个密码 回车
再输入一遍密码 回车
reboot 回车
再重起后,用用户名root和新密码登录。如果登录窗口是以用户名列表的方式,点击”其它用户”,然后用root和新密码登录。从Dock或苹果菜单里打开系统设置偏好(System Preferences),找到”账户”(Users)设置,选择原管理员用户,并勾选”允许用户管理这台电脑”(Allow user to administer this computer)。

No comments:

Post a Comment